WebNov 7, 2024 · Keep a record of verbal abuse incidents, writing down the type of abuse, when and where it occurred, and the impact of the abuse, such as mental distress. It may be helpful to talk to any witnesses of the abuse and ask if they are willing to testify on your behalf, if necessary. How do you deal with verbal abuse in the workplace? WebJun 12, 2024 · If you tend to fall apart, lose your cool, and act abusively at challenging times, you'll likely raise a child who does the same. Here are some ways you can calm yourself down: Take a "time-out." This method works as well for adults as it does for kids. If your child can be left alone, go to another room.
